""Methods of Psychology"" by T.G. Andrews is a comprehensive guide to the various methods used in the field of psychology. The book covers a wide range of topics, including research design, data collection, and analysis techniques. It also explores the different approaches to psychology, such as behavioral, cognitive, and biological. The author provides an in-depth discussion of each method, including its strengths and weaknesses, and offers practical advice on how to use them effectively. The book is written in a clear and accessible style, making it an ideal resource for students and professionals alike.
